Westfield Specialty, Inc. Underwriting Quality Assurance and Compliance Analyst in Berkeley Heights, New Jersey

This is an entry-level position where an individual will be exposed to the processes of insurance Underwriting Quality Assurance and Audit. The individual will be provided training on the specifics related to reviewing underwriting files for specific items and characteristics as well, as the specifics related to insurance state compliance requirements.

A successful candidate will be expected to support the Westfield Specialty Underwriting Quality Assurance/Audit team by:

  • Engaging in fieldwork and underwriting file review as directed by their manager.
  • Analyzing source documents to provide qualitative and quantitative review assessments.
  • Documenting findings through work papers and spreadsheets evidencing the file reviews.
  • Summarizing findings into documents that can be used for analysis of findings and reporting.
  • Assisting in generating underwriting quality reviews and audit reports.
  • Other tasks as directed by the Corporate Underwriting department

In addition to supporting Underwriting Quality Assurance efforts, this position will support the Westfield Specialty state regulatory Compliance team by:

  • Assisting the Westfield Specialty Compliance team with a variety of activities related to organization and reviewing the accuracy of corporate data to ensure the compliance of underwriting systems and data warehouses related to filed state forms and rating information.
  • Assist on an as-needed basis the Compliance team concerning the Division's project load and product development efforts, including assisting in maintaining spreadsheets and other key data items related to insurance form and rate compliance efforts.

Qualifications and Requirements:

  • A bachelor's degree is preferred.
  • Experience in working for a Specialty Insurance Company is preferred, specifically for those who have had experience in a Specialty Underwriting or Claims department (including experiences working for an insurance broker that places specialty business).
  • Strong research and organizational skills.
  • The ability to work independently to complete work on a timely basis, while at the same time being a productive member of an overall team.

Westfield was founded in 1848 by a small group of hard-working farmers who believed in the promise of the future and the power of the individual. Today, as one of the nation's leading property and casualty (P&C) companies, we remain true to their vision and are dedicated to making a positive difference in our customers' lives.
